![]() |
Hola y bienvenida de la UNIX y Linux Foros! Gracias por su visita y formar parte de nuestra comunidad global.
|
|
google unix.com
|
|||||||
| Foros | Registro | Reglas de los Foros | Enlaces | Álbumes | Preguntas más frecuentes | Lista de miembros | Calendario | Búsqueda | Puestos de hoy | Marcar Foros Como Leídos |
| UNIX para usuarios avanzados y expertos Experto a experto. Aprender avanzada UNIX, los comandos de UNIX, Linux, Sistemas Operativos, Administración de Sistemas, Programación, Shell, Shell Scripts, Solaris, Linux, HP-UX, AIX, OS X, BSD. |
Más UNIX y Linux Foro Temas usted puede encontrar útiles
|
||||
| Hilo | Hilo para principiantes | Foro | Respuestas | Último mensaje |
| Comparar 2 archivos | hdixon | UNIX for Dummies Preguntas y Respuestas | 2 | 08-01-2007 01:24 PM |
| Al comparar dos números obtener el error, no es capaz de rectificar pplease ayuda | moh_hak_786 | Programación de scripts de shell y | 2 | 06-25-2007 12:55 AM |
| la comparación de dos archivos | Marwan | UNIX for Dummies Preguntas y Respuestas | 6 | 06-11-2007 03:39 AM |
| comparando con la sombra real de los archivos de los archivos | terrym | UNIX para usuarios avanzados y expertos | 4 | 02-09-2007 02:38 AM |
| comparando los archivos script de shell en un archivo | raina_nalin | Programación de scripts de shell y | 4 | 06-21-2005 07:00 AM |
|
|
Linkback vínculo | Herramientas de hilo | Buscar en este Hilo | Tasa de Hilo | Modos de visualización |
|
||||
|
Error de secuencia de comandos .. 2 archivos para comparar!
Hola
Estoy utilizando la siguiente secuencia de comandos para comparar dos archivos .. estoy recibiendo el error que se mencionan a continuación: #! / bin / sh # Script para ver la diferencia entre 2 archivos # Recuerde el viejo archivo archivo1 siempre debe ser el primer argumento. Si no, la lógica inversa. # Diff.sh <old archivo> <nueva archivo> if [[$ #-ne 2]], luego echo "Necesita a sólo 2 archivos para comparar" salida 1 fi; # Tome la diferencia haciendo caso omiso de las en blanco y blanco. diff-b-w $ (1) $ (2)> $ (1). disoc if [[$? -eq 0]] y, a continuación, echo "No hay archivos se han añadido / eliminado" algo más echo "Los archivos se han añadido / eliminado" fi; # Archivo de proceso de la diferencia. # Una línea puede ser como # <Texto-que-se-out #> Texto-que-se en - mientras que leer línea hacer if [[$ (línea: 0:2) \u003d\u003d "<"]], luego echo $ (linea: 2) se ha eliminado. fi; if [[$ (línea: 0:2) \u003d\u003d ">"]], luego echo $ (linea: 2), se añade. fi; hecho <$ (1). disoc Cuando ejecuto: diff.sh <oldfilename> <newfilename> / home / cvs -> diff.sh 2047files.txt 2048files.txt Archivos se han añadido / eliminado diff.sh [23]: $ (línea: 0:2): La especificada de sustitución no es válido para este comando. alguien puede corregir este ... Nota: Sin embargo, mi puruse se hace, soy capaz de crear un otro archivo donde pude ver la diferencia, pero me sale el error ... ¿Cómo se vienen más de este? Cualquier sugesstions ... |
| Marcadores |
| Herramientas de hilo | Buscar en este Hilo |
| Modos de visualización | Vota a este hilo |
|
|